Storage: Store any leftovers in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. The pudding will continue to set as it sits, making it even more delicious the next day. Keep in mind that the bananas may brown slightly over time, so it’s best to enjoy it within a few days.
Variants:
Chocolate Banana Pudding: Add a layer of chocolate pudding between the banana and vanilla pudding layers for a rich and decadent twist.
Vegan Banana Pudding: Use plant-based milk (like almond or coconut) and a dairy-free whipped topping to make a vegan-friendly version of this dessert.
Peanut Butter Banana Pudding: Stir in a few tablespoons of peanut butter to the pudding for a nutty flavor that pairs beautifully with the bananas.
FAQ:
Can I use instant pudding mix instead of making the custard from scratch?
Yes, you can use instant vanilla pudding mix for a quicker version of banana pudding. However, making the custard from scratch adds an extra layer of richness and flavor that’s hard to beat.
Can I freeze banana pudding?
While it’s possible to freeze banana pudding, the texture may change once thawed, and the bananas may become mushy. It’s best to enjoy this dessert fresh.
How can I make this dessert ahead of time?
Banana pudding can be made up to a day ahead of time. Just cover and refrigerate it to allow the layers to set, and add the whipped topping before serving.
